Small set of shots from my latest mountain hiking in Sylan, middle Norway.
After many hours of climbing up the hills I reached the summit of Gaejsietjahke.
Sunny day became quite dull and cloudy when the high, stratus clouds covered the light, destroying the colors and tranquility of the air.
The only good thing happen was the inversion effect which generate low, dense clouds which appeared in all the mountain valleys below me.
The sight was beautiful, I really hoped for a bit more light and colors - but this time I didn't get it.
These shots saved my day, despite the fact the conditions were not perfect - they still looks nice and interesting for me.
